Welcome to Evergreen, CO!
Situated in the foothills of Colorado's Rocky Mountains, Evergreen offers a myriad of outdoor activities, while being only 30 mi (48 km) from Denver. People wanting to explore nature can visit one of the many designated Denver Mountain Parks in the area, which protect native wildflowers, trees and animals, and include Bergen, Dedisse and Fillius parks. Evergreen sports several museums, such as the Hiwan Homestead Museum, as well as a number of unique art galleries, shops and restaurants. Year-round activities are available at Evergreen Lake Park, which is frequented by locals and visitors alike for its summertime fishing and wintertime ice skating. One of the highest paved byways in America, leading up the 14,130 ft (4,300 m) Mount Evans peak, is accessible from Evergreen—heading to Idaho Springs, through Echo Lake and up to the mountain top. Fishers are easily occupied on trips with Blue Quill Angler, while golfers can tee off at Evergreen Golf Course.
